AI Summary

  • New Jersey Legislature unequivocally condemns all forms of hatred, hate-based violence, incitements to violence, and discrimination based on race, religion, ethnicity, disability, age, marriage, familial status, gender, or sexual orientation

  • Recognizes an alarming increase in hate and bias crimes in New Jersey and across the United States in recent years, including violent crimes, threats, and other incidents motivated by hatred

  • Calls on the Governor and Attorney General to continue providing assistance to hate crime victims, improve reporting mechanisms, pursue prosecutions, and enhance security at religious institutions and places of worship

  • Directs continued research and development of new methods to understand and combat hatred and bias crimes throughout the state

  • References existing state infrastructure including the Bias Crime Unit in the Division of Criminal Justice, County Prosecutors' Bias Crime Units, and the Division of Civil Rights' Incident Response Team

Legislative Description

Condemns hate in all forms and especially all hate and bias crimes.
